    What does a Family Medicine Specialist do?

    Family Medicine is a medical specialty focused on comprehensive healthcare for individuals and families. It is a broad field that integrates biological, clinical, and behavioral sciences. The scope of family medicine covers all ages, genders, organ systems, and disease conditions, offering a holistic approach to patient care.
